Chichi Dragon Ball

Chichi, also known as Chi-Chi, is a prominent character in the Dragon Ball franchise, far exceeding the simple label of "Goku's wife." While her role as a mother and homemaker is significant, Chichi’s character arc showcases strength, resilience, and a complex personality that deserves deeper exploration. Often portrayed as the voice of reason (and sometimes frustration) within the ever-chaotic lives of the Son family, she embodies a dynamic blend of traditional values and unexpected fortitude.

From Fiery Fighter to Devoted Mother

Initially introduced as a strong-willed, independent young woman, Chichi’s fighting prowess is undeniable. Her early appearances depict a skilled martial artist, capable of holding her own in battle. This strength of character and determination laid the groundwork for her later roles as a mother and wife. Despite her martial arts background, she willingly embraces the responsibilities of family life, albeit with a touch of her signature fire.

A Balancing Act: Family and Tradition

Chichi’s unwavering dedication to her family often clashes with Goku’s carefree nature and his almost obsessive devotion to training. This conflict forms a central dynamic in the series, highlighting the challenges of maintaining a balance between personal aspirations and familial responsibilities. While she supports Goku's quest to protect Earth, she also consistently reminds him of his duties as a husband and father. This constant push and pull between tradition and the extraordinary circumstances of their lives is a significant aspect of her appeal.

Beyond the Stereotype: A Complex Character

It's crucial to avoid reducing Chichi to a stereotypical nagging wife. Her concerns for her family’s well-being, particularly regarding her sons’ education and future, stem from a place of deep love and practicality. She embodies the complexities of motherhood within a highly unusual context, constantly navigating the challenges of raising children amidst constant threats from powerful foes.

A Force to be Reckoned With

While her approach may appear strict at times, it’s driven by her protective nature and a strong sense of responsibility. She's not merely a supporting character; she's a force to be reckoned with, a woman who effectively manages a household filled with incredibly powerful, often reckless individuals. Her determination to instill discipline and values in her sons, even in the face of extraordinary circumstances, speaks volumes about her character.

Conclusion: An Enduring Legacy

Chichi is more than a wife and mother; she is a complex, multifaceted character who plays a critical role in the Dragon Ball narrative. Her journey showcases the strength, resilience, and determination required to navigate extraordinary circumstances while upholding traditional values. Her presence elevates the series beyond simple action-adventure, adding depth and realism to the larger story.
